Our family has been so blessed! All the kids are doing really well and making such great progress in their own way and at their own pace, but at least it's progress! Quick update on each baby:

Brennan - The major thing he's working on is his vision, sitting up and crawling. He's got the jumping and rolling down for sure, just isn't quite interested in the next steps. He had a sedated eye exam back at Beaumont last week and we learned his retinas are fully attached and there is no scarring on them! There is scarring elsewhere in his eye, but it's really important that the retina is fully intact. The doctors were really glad that he was interested in seeing and think he's making excellent progress! The other skills will come once he can get his vision on track. His eyes still constantly race, but just imagine not being able to focus on things well and trying to keep your balance. It's tough! He's such a sweet, funny and energetic baby - so much fun then he flashes that full face smile and silly giggle!

Landon - He's a little stinker...he could swallow all along! He's working on feeding by mouth to someday get rid of the Gtube! It doesn't look to be in the near future, but he's up to taking 1-2oz (out of 4) by mouth. On the right track! He also visited Pulmonary clinic and we only heard good news! We went 10 minutes without oxygen and didn't drop below 88%! His lungs also sound way better, but they're not going to do any tweaking until after RSV/winter seasons. He also saw neurosurgery and the hydrocephalus looks good and his shunt is working properly! We got the go ahead to keep him on the floor longer and he doesn't need to be on an incline! The nap nanny still works out really well so we're going to keep him in there for sleeping, but he can play! This will really help his development to practice rolling, crawling, holding his head up more often! Just like Brennan, Landon is such a sweet baby and so determined! We're so proud of him!

Brooklyn - She is so full of life! This little girl is going places...fast! She is sitting up by herself, scooting (she gets on all 4's when she looks at something then to move, she flatens right back down to her scooting position!), standing when you hold onto her! The major thing she's working on is crawling on all 4's and standing!!! She loves her big sister and likes being right in the action! Last weekend she tripled her appetite and she's eating us out of house and home! She's snacking, eating lots of baby food and doing such a great job! She's really catching up fast and setting a good example for the boys!

Landon's Swallowing!!

So since the summer Landon has totally regressed eating and isn't taking anything by bottle without gagging and throwing up. We've been concerned because we know he can do it (he did for 3 months), but everything we've tried hasn't worked...switching formula, spreading out his feeds so he'd be hungry, thickening with rice cereal rather than Simply Thick. I tried to feed him a bottle about 2 weeks ago, but he aspirated and that kinda scared me away from feeding him again. We were waiting for a swallow study (done today!) to know what he can handle. Well, results say he has gotten a bit better, but not enough to switch him to regular consistency. But the BEST thing of the whole day...we learned he CAN swallow! To get him to swallow during the test, they squirted milk in his cheek. He did great! They gave us the syringe to take home to feed him and at his 9pm feed he swallowed 40cc (just over an ounce) of milk!!!! Here's a thrilling video of him swallowing! Probably not thrilling to most to watch a baby swallow for 30 seconds, but for this baby - thrilling doesn't even begin to describe how excited we were! Praise GOD for progress!!
